SUMMARY:Coral Gables Museum: Downtown Walking Tour
DESCRIPTION:Saturday\, August 3rd from 11am – 12:30pm enjoy a tour of Downtown Coral Gables with the Coral Gables Museum. Stroll through the bustling business district of Coral Gables. This thriving area began in the 1920’s. Did you know the Colonnade Hotel was once the Coral Gables Sales Center? Or that electric trolleys once connected downtown Coral Gables to downtown Miami? Visit historic Mediterranean Revival buildings\, including a former Ford dealership\, outdoor theater and riding club. Newer additions to the cityscape help tell the complete downtown story. This program is generously supported by the Historic Preservation Association of Coral Gables.\nThe tour is approximately 1.5 hours / $5 for Museum Members\, $10 for general public.

SUMMARY:Bakehouse Art Complex: Artist Talk with Michelle Lisa Polissaint & Terence Price II
DESCRIPTION:Tuesday\, August 20th from 6-9pm enjoy an Artist Talk at the Bakehouse Art Complex featuring Michelle Lisa Polissaint & Terence Price II. Please join the Commuter Biennial in conversation with Michelle Lisa Polissaint and Terence Price II at the Bakehouse Art Complex. As part of the inaugural Commuter Biennial exhibition\, both Michelle and Terence will have a series of photographic installations in bus shelters in Miami-Dade\, which began on August 1\, 2019 for five weeks. This artist talk will delve into each of their respective practices\, as well as explore how their photographs are meant to interact with communities in transit in Miami. Doors open at 6pm. Discussion to begin at 7pm. Free with RSVP.\nCommuter Biennial is a Knight funded public art exhibition taking place throughout Miami-Dade County from July through October 2019. This exhibition aims to highlight commuter experiences of the Miami metro area by activating unconventional and underutilized locations\, bringing attention to marginal\, yet recognizable places in the suburban landscape. In activating these areas\, the biennial seeks to redefine the places we consider home\, underscoring the character and quality of neighborhoods. The Biennial seeks to democratize access to art through a series of artistic commissions across a wide range of styles and mediums that intersect high and low concepts and modalities.

SUMMARY:Coral Gables Museum Exhibition Opening: Doble Filo: Geografias y Palabras
DESCRIPTION:Wednesday\, August 21st from 7-9pm enjoy the opening of Doble Filo: Geografias y Palabras at the Coral Gables Museum. Presenting a selection of 19 visual artists and 12 writers of 10 Ibero-American countries\, this exhibition\, curated by Felix Suazo\, conjugates elements of Hispanic identity through a dual dialogue between textual and visual expression.
